## Ownership: Export Retry

Failed exports in Cratefall are retried via the `retry-export` hook. Plugin authors must make handlers idempotent; the core retries up to five times with backoff. Do not implement your own retry loops. Questions about retry semantics or hook changes go to the subsystem owner.

approver of tawip-bagap = Holdor Silath

## Tuning

The receipt mailer (Almsgate) batches donation receipts and sends through the Thornquay relay. On-call: if the queue backs up, resist the urge to crank batch size — the relay rate-limits per connection, and bigger batches just mean bigger retries. Scale worker count first, then shorten the flush interval. Dedupe window must stay longer than the retry horizon or donors get duplicate receipts, which generates tickets. All knobs live in one place and are read at worker start. Current production values follow.

tuning table, kajop-yafof:
QUOTAS = {
    "wenath": 10,
    "ulaael": 5,
}

☐ Key ceremony step 7 — Paylode settlement service: before sealing the signing key shards, confirm the flaky integration tests in the `charge-retry` suite have been quarantined, not deleted. Three of them intermittently fail against the Brindlewick sandbox and could block the post-ceremony verification run. If the suite is green twice consecutively, proceed to shard distribution. The ceremony witness from Quorvane Security should initial this item. Unlocking the ceremony vault requires the recovery passphrase below.

recovery phrase for fahof-fawip: casael-fenael-wenix

# Flaglight Rollouts — Approvals

Quick version for on-call: any rollout touching more than 5% of traffic needs an approval in Flaglight before the ramp continues. Kill switches don't need approval — just flip them and note it in the incident channel. Scheduled ramps pause automatically if error budget burns hot. If you're stuck at 2 a.m. with a pending approval, there's one person authorized to override, and that's the approver below.

account owner for tagep-bafof: Norael Gilax Juleth